(HURON EAST, ON) – A Huron East resident is facing several charges following a recent traffic stop that took place in Ethel.
Shortly after 2:00 p.m. on September 25, 2022 Huron County Ontario Provincial Police (OPP) officers received a tip about a driver that was operating a vehicle without licence plates. Officers began patrolling for the pickup truck and at approximately 4:00 p.m. a Huron OPP officer located the suspect vehicle parked on Brandon Road in Ethel.
The investigating officer was able to locate and speak with the driver and upon doing so the investigating officer observed the driver to be displaying signs of impairment. A Standard Field Sobriety Test (SFST) was conducted and the driver performed poorly. The driver was placed under arrest and was subsequently transported to the Listowel OPP Detachment for further testing.
The driver provided two samples of breath to a qualified Intoxilizer Technician and both samples were found to be above the legal limit.
John DaSILVA, 64 years of age, from Huron East has been charged with: Operation While Impaired, Operation While Impaired – Blood Alcohol Concentration (80 Plus), and Operation While Prohibited. In addition to the criminal charges the accused was also charged with several Provincial Act offences.
The accused has since been released from custody with a court appearance scheduled for October 31, 2022 at the Ontario Court of Justice – Goderich.
